The ELMCIP Knowledge Base is a research resource for electronic literature and it is open for new contributions and submissions. It provides cross-referenced, contextualized information about authors, creative works, critical writing, platforms, and practices. Current contributors should log in to the knowledge base to enter new records.

The ELMCIP Knowledge Base depends on the active participation of a community of international researchers and writers working on electronic literature. To join us in building the Knowledge Base, sign up for an account we can set you up with a contributor account to add and edit records. The Knowledge Base is developed in Drupal 7 by the University of Bergen Electronic Literature Research Group as an outcome of the ELMCIP project.
